Transaction 79b6598648a7bc37c36801260202320b97eb21993b44d92b2a42ccab60f57fe9

1 Input
2 Outputs
  • 79b6598648a7bc37c36801260202320b97eb21993b44d92b2a42ccab60f57fe9:0
  • value  9394950
    address  16fxytQbP4BN57ZcNFcKX296qy3tgJ4Pux
  • 79b6598648a7bc37c36801260202320b97eb21993b44d92b2a42ccab60f57fe9:1
  • value  397633472
    address  16VUUDaAS1XHUdWRBLowF4BbS4KfbEWt7c